S&W MAGAZINE M&P9 SHIELD PLUS 10RD BLACK

Smith & Wesson

Write a Review
$41.00
SKU:
3014410
UPC:
22188886818
Availability:
available
Adding to cart… The item has been added

Follow us @templaroutdoors